If you have Win2k or XP, Ctrl+Alt+Del to the task manager, and see what processes are taking up what memory. You might want to kill some of the bigger memory hogs (Acrobat comes to mind, as it sticks around after I "close" it).

Consider getting AdAware, and running it regularly. A bunch of spy programs will take up a lot of your resources.

Increase your virtual memory, or even better, get a new stick of memory.
